Eavestrough Toronto: Important Maintenance Tips for Your Seamless gutters
Prolong the Life of Your Roofing With Specialist Eavestrough ServicesThe honesty of your roof is significantly influenced by the functionality of your eavestroughs, which are designed to direct water far from critical locations of your home. Disregarding concerns associated with eavestroughs can cause serious repercussions, including leaks and arch